Subject: [PATCH v4 14/18] x86/intel_rdt: Add cpus file
Date: Fri, 14 Oct 2016 19:12:24 -0700 [thread overview]
Message-ID: <1476497548-11169-15-git-send-email-fenghua.yu@intel.com> (raw)
In-Reply-To: <1476497548-11169-1-git-send-email-fenghua.yu@intel.com>
From: Tony Luck <tony.luck@intel.com>
Now we populate each directory with a read/write (mode 0644) file
named "cpus". This is used to over-ride the resources available
to processes in the default resource group when running on specific
CPUs. Each "cpus" file reads as a cpumask showing which CPUs belong
to this resource group. Initially all online CPUs are assigned to
the default group. They can be added to other groups by writing a
cpumask to the "cpus" file in the directory for the resource group
(which will remove them from the previous group to which they were
assigned). CPU online/offline operations will delete CPUs that go
offline from whatever group they are in and add new CPUs to the
default group.
If there are CPUs assigned to a group when the directory is removed,
they are returned to the default group.

+static int rdtgroup_cpus_show(struct kernfs_open_file *of,
+ struct seq_file *s, void *v)
+{
+ struct rdtgroup *rdtgrp;
+ int ret = 0;
+
+ rdtgrp = rdtgroup_kn_lock_live(of->kn);
+
+ if (rdtgrp)
+ seq_printf(s, "%*pb\n", cpumask_pr_args(&rdtgrp->cpu_mask));
+ else
+ ret = -ENOENT;
+ rdtgroup_kn_unlock(of->kn);
+
+ return ret;
+}
+
+static ssize_t rdtgroup_cpus_write(struct kernfs_open_file *of,
+ char *buf, size_t nbytes, loff_t off)
+{
+ struct rdtgroup *rdtgrp, *r;
+ cpumask_var_t tmpmask, newmask;
+ int ret, cpu;
+
+ if (!buf)
+ return -EINVAL;
+
+ if (!alloc_cpumask_var(&tmpmask, GFP_KERNEL))
+ return -ENOMEM;
+ if (!alloc_cpumask_var(&newmask, GFP_KERNEL)) {
+ free_cpumask_var(tmpmask);
+ return -ENOMEM;
+ }
+ rdtgrp = rdtgroup_kn_lock_live(of->kn);
+ if (!rdtgrp) {
+ ret = -ENOENT;
+ goto unlock;
+ }
+
+ ret = cpumask_parse(buf, newmask);
+ if (ret)
+ goto unlock;
+
+ get_online_cpus();
+ /* check that user didn't specify any offline cpus */
+ cpumask_andnot(tmpmask, newmask, cpu_online_mask);
+ if (cpumask_weight(tmpmask)) {
+ ret = -EINVAL;
+ goto end;
+ }
+
+ /* Are trying to drop some cpus from this group? */
+ cpumask_andnot(tmpmask, &rdtgrp->cpu_mask, newmask);
+ if (cpumask_weight(tmpmask)) {
+ /* Can't drop from default group */
+ if (rdtgrp == &rdtgroup_default) {
+ ret = -EINVAL;
+ goto end;
+ }
+ /* Give any dropped cpus to rdtgroup_default */
+ cpumask_or(&rdtgroup_default.cpu_mask,
+ &rdtgroup_default.cpu_mask, tmpmask);
+ for_each_cpu(cpu, tmpmask)
+ per_cpu(cpu_closid, cpu) = 0;
+ }
+
+ /*
+ * If we added cpus, remove them from previous group that owned them
+ * and update per-cpu rdtgroup pointers to refer to us
+ */
+ cpumask_andnot(tmpmask, newmask, &rdtgrp->cpu_mask);
+ if (cpumask_weight(tmpmask)) {
+ struct list_head *l;
+
+ list_for_each(l, &rdt_all_groups) {
+ r = list_entry(l, struct rdtgroup, rdtgroup_list);
+ if (r == rdtgrp)
+ continue;
+ cpumask_andnot(&r->cpu_mask, &r->cpu_mask, tmpmask);
+ }
+ for_each_cpu(cpu, tmpmask)
+ per_cpu(cpu_closid, cpu) = rdtgrp->closid;
+ }
+
+ /* Done pushing/pulling - update this group with new mask */
+ cpumask_copy(&rdtgrp->cpu_mask, newmask);
+
+end:
+ put_online_cpus();
+unlock:
+ rdtgroup_kn_unlock(of->kn);
+ free_cpumask_var(tmpmask);
+ free_cpumask_var(newmask);
+
+ return ret ?: nbytes;
+}
+
+/* Files in each rdtgroup */
+static struct rftype rdtgroup_base_files[] = {
+ {
+ .name = "cpus",
+ .mode = 0644,
+ .kf_ops = &rdtgroup_kf_single_ops,
+ .write = rdtgroup_cpus_write,
+ .seq_show = rdtgroup_cpus_show,
+ },
+ {
+ /* NULL terminated */
+ }
+};
